Transaction 37f5d579bacf7a786fb81079b0b17948b748c03d8b6ea8edf947c4c8140224fb
1 Input
2 Outputs
- 37f5d579bacf7a786fb81079b0b17948b748c03d8b6ea8edf947c4c8140224fb:0
- 37f5d579bacf7a786fb81079b0b17948b748c03d8b6ea8edf947c4c8140224fb:1
value 98095659
address 35jE6TF88UPfcrsuErRNJeJtkWHSgiEb9k
value 8003622
address 37CMX6tL3R3SxJP1Y516pitgB7gHQErL9Y